The Origin and Meaning of the Name Karin
If you have ever wondered whether Karin is an Italian name, the answer might surprise you. While it has a melodic sound that could easily blend into the Mediterranean landscape, its roots actually lie much further north.
In reality, Karin is a classic Scandinavian name. It holds deep historical and cultural ties to countries like Sweden, Norway, and Denmark. Far from being of Latin origin, it evolved as a shortened, affectionate variation of the name Katherine.
When it comes to its definition, Karin carries a very simple and elegant meaning: pure. Because of this timeless and graceful significance, the name has remained popular across generations throughout Northern Europe and beyond, cherished for its gentle sound and rich cultural heritage.
